First off I would like to thank you to everyone that has taken the time to create such a great program. I love it and have been using it for a year now. It has given my Girlfriend the confidence to ride farther knowing she can always make it back home.

I hope this does not come across as a complaint. I am just wondering why something would change so drastically overnight.

My setup is TSDZ2 750w with the current OSF from Mbrusa "v20.1C.4-860C"

My battery is 14s 20ah

I charged the battery to 58.4 volts before heading out on a 40 mile ride.
When I got back my SOC% was showing 57% and Voltage 52.6. I played around with it changing back and forth between % and volts to make sure I had good data. This morning I got up turned on the bike, the voltage had risen slightly to 53 volts, but the SOC percent fell to 29%. The bike was powered off overnight, and sits in a climate controlled environment.

Any help would be greatly appreciated. I was currently using the previous version from v20.1C.3-NEW. The only reason I changed was the voltage was 1.3 volts off. The old version worked flawlessly for me over the past 700 miles.

I have not found any reason justifying the SOC% variation.
I recommend you set SOC-> Calculation to "auto".
If the SOC% and voltage values are inconsistent at power-up, a self-calibration is performed.
After a few seconds at 29%, it would return to 57%.
To get a fairly accurate value, "Battery total Wh" must be set with the actual capacity, not the nominal capacity.
